Vibe Analysis
Richmond Motel is a bare-bones, quick-stop motel with parking outside the rooms, a location that can work for downtown access, and a check-in that may be quick and polite. Staff can be kind and helpful, and at least one room had a clean fridge and microwave. The property is best framed as a very low-expectation stop, not a social hostel. One room appeared newer than the rest of the complex, and renewed entrance doors appear in the recent picture, but the overall pattern is rough: basic rooms, inconsistent upkeep, and a neighborhood that may feel only okay at best. This is not a place to book for comfort, atmosphere, or a relaxed hangout scene. It may work only for a short, cheap stay when the priority is having a room and parking, with a strong tolerance for problems.
Signals to check
- Cleanliness is a serious risk, including dirty sheets, smoke smell, mold, stained linens, and badly worn fixtures.
- WiFi may not work in the room, and TV issues are possible.
- Hot water, shower function, towels, sinks, door locks, and room heating may be unreliable or missing.
- Noise and safety concerns are real, including late-night disturbance, rough parking-lot activity, and an area that may feel uncomfortable.
- A no-refund policy was a problem in one case, so confirm terms before booking.
